Frequently Asked Questions about Coachella
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Coachella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Coachella ranges from $1,060 to $2,179 with an average monthly rent of $1,749.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Coachella c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Coachella range from $1,559 to $4,800.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,830.
How expensive are Coachella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 39 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Coachella on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$3,423 to $6,250 - averaging $4,781 for the location.
